Aunts play a unique role in a child's life, and they also play an essential role in educating and raising a child.
Being an aunt involves more than being a relative of the child, and then it becomes a way of life. It's a special name. Some aunts even become like their second mother, friends, or even teachers. They give extraordinary love to their grandchildren.
Here are some reasons why aunts play a very special and important role in their grandchildren ' lives.
Aunts Can Give Different Views of Life
They may express opinions that are different from parents ' thoughts. They can help grandchildren in everything, ranging from learning letters and numbers to counsel about difficult circumstances.
Never miss different parties
Aunts are always present for birthday celebrations or graduations. They are not missing any events regardless of what to do whether it is to take a break or to take a little long walk. Above all, aunts often buy good gifts for grandchildren.
Aunts give love!
Aunts like to give love and hugs to kids. Humbling with nieces is a great thrill for them and it just strengthens the aunt-nip/daughter bond.
Aunts hear problems children cannot share with their parents
When the nephew or granddaughter needs counsel, the aunt is always willing to help, especially when it comes to problems that children cannot share with their parents.
Aunts behave well even when children are wrong
Aunts are generally more generous and relaxed and do not treat grandchildren harshly when they behave badly. They rarely shout, but usually listen, talk, and explain what they have done wrong and how they should fix it.
